    Port Kembla FSRU project nearing FID

    The Port Kembla gas project, the first LNG import terminal in New South Wales, has entered the last stage of preparation for the final investment decision.

    The project proponent, the Australian-led consortium, Australian Industrial Energy, on Wednesday said the front-end engineering and design has been completed.

    To remind, the facility will have the capacity to supply in excess of 100PJ per annum, sufficient to meet over 70 percent of NSW’s total gas needs.

    Construction of the terminal is likely to require a capital investment of between $200m and $300 million, AIE said in an earlier statement.

    The consortium pushing the project forward comprises Australia’s Squadron Energy and Japan’s Marubeni and Jera.

    Pakistan LNG needs to increase threefold over next three to five years

    Pakistan’s demand for liquefied natural gas could be set to triple in the next three to five years, according to Pakistan LNG’s chief executive.

    Adnan Gilani, managing director and chief executive of Pakistan LNG, said that those figures could grow to as high as 15 million tonnes this year and up to 25 million to 30 million tonnes over the next three to five years.

    Both of the country’s existing LNG terminals are currently nearly fully utilized with final investment decisions expected to be made for another two in 2019.

    According to Gilani’s presentation at a conference in Singapore, the country’s two import terminals have a capacity of 1.2 billion to 1.3 billion cubic feet of gas per day, or about 9 million to 10 million tonnes of LNG a year.

    He added that Pakistan was expected to negotiate a few more long-term contracts to import LNG into the country.

    It is worth noting that Pakistan is currently facing a serious energy crisis with blackouts and gas supply outages that led to the sacking of heads of two main gas distribution companies in January.

    Venture Global’s Calcasieu Pass LNG gets DOE permit

    US LNG export project developer Venture Global LNG has been granted a U.S. Department of Energy authorization to export Calcasieu Pass LNG volumes to non-free trade agreement countries.

    Under the terms of the order, Venture Global LNG is authorized to export up to 620 billion cubic feet (Bcf) per year of natural gas (1.7 Bcf/day) for a period of 25 years from its facility in Cameron Parish, Louisiana.

    The 10 MTPA nameplate Calcasieu Pass facility will employ a process solution from Baker Hughes, a GE company that utilizes mid-scale, modular, factory-fabricated liquefaction trains.

    Venture Global has executed an integrated turnkey EPC contract with Kiewit to design, engineer, construct, commission, test and guarantee the Calcasieu Pass facility.
